货道位置确定方法、装置、电子设备及存储介质与流程
- 国知局
- 2024-07-31 22:13:22
本申请涉及计算机,尤其涉及一种货道位置确定方法、装置、电子设备及存储介质。
背景技术:
1、取餐柜是一种通过现场购买或预订方式购买并供应餐品的自动设备,通常被放置在大型写字楼、工厂、学校、商业中心等场所,为人们提供便捷的用餐服务。
2、为了存放更多餐品,取餐柜中设置多个用于存放产品的货道,取餐平台可以将餐品从货道口传送至出餐口,以便用户取出。
3、然而,在取餐柜的生产过程中,一般需要人工手动对货道高度进行定位,可能出现货道定位不准确的情况,而且由于钣金材料容易变形,也会导致取餐柜的货道不水平或者高度不一致,在运输过程中机组振动导致货道位置发生变化,以上均可能会导致取餐柜运输至使用位置时,出现货道位置出现偏差,导致取餐平台无法正常取出或者放入餐品的问题。
技术实现思路
1、为了解决上述技术问题或者至少部分地解决上述技术问题,本申请提供了一种货道位置确定方法、装置、电子设备及存储介质。
2、第一方面,本申请提供了一种货道位置确定方法,包括:
3、针对取餐柜中的每个目标货道,确定取餐平台是否能够将测试物品放入目标货道或者从所述目标货道取出;
4、若所述取餐平台无法将所述测试物品放入目标货道或者从所述目标货道取出,获取所述目标货道的货道信息;
5、获取所述取餐平台从第一位置移动至与所述货道信息对应的限位工装处的移动距离;
6、基于所述第一位置及所述移动距离确定所述目标货道的目标位置,以用于货道位置调整。
7、可选地,确定取餐平台是否能够将测试物品放入目标货道,包括:
8、控制承载有测试物品的所述取餐平台移动至第二位置;
9、控制所述取餐平台移动至所述目标货道对应的预设位置;
10、控制所述取餐平台内的第一传送装置及所述目标货道内的第二传送装置反转,以使所述测试物品从所述取餐平台推入所述目标货道;
11、若检测到预设时间段后所述测试物品仍位于所述取餐平台上,确定所述取餐平台无法将所述测试物品放入目标货道。
12、可选地,确定取餐平台是否能够将所述测试物品从所述目标货道取出,包括:
13、控制承载有测试物品的所述取餐平台移动至第二位置;
14、控制所述取餐平台移动至所述目标货道对应的预设位置;
15、控制所述取餐平台内的第一传送装置及所述目标货道内的第二传送装置正转,以使所述测试物品从所述目标货道的货道口取出;
16、若检测到预设时间段后所述测试物品仍未位于所述取餐平台上,确定所述取餐平台无法将所述测试物品从所述目标货道取出。
17、可选地,获取所述取餐平台从第一位置移动至与所述货道信息对应的限位工装处的移动距离,包括:
18、在所述货道信息对应的限位工装由缩回状态被调整为弹出状态后,控制所述取餐平台移动至所述第一位置,所述第一位置与所述目标货道位于所述取餐柜中的同一列;
19、控制所述取餐平台朝向所述目标货道的方向移动,直至与所述限位工装接触,获取所述取餐平台对应的行走步数,返回执行控制所述取餐平台移动至所述第一位置的步骤,直至重复次数达到预设数量;
20、基于预设数量个所述行走步数确定所述移动距离。
21、可选地,基于预设数量个所述行走步数确定所述移动距离,包括:
22、计算预设数量个所述行走步数的平均值,得到平均步数;
23、基于所述平均步数计算所述移动距离。
24、可选地,获取所述取餐平台对应的行走步数,包括:
25、获取所述取餐平台与所述限位工装接触时,所述限位工装内三个顺次排列的微动开关的状态;
26、若所述限位工装内三个微动开关中,靠近所述第一位置的第一微动开关闭合且位于中间的第二微动开关未闭合,获取所述取餐平台中电机的第一实际行走步数,以作为所述取餐平台对应的行走步数。
27、可选地,获取所述取餐平台对应的行走步数,还包括:
28、若所述限位工装内三个微动开关全部闭合,确定所述取餐平台在所述限位工装处的当前速度;
29、若所述当前速度小于预设速度最大值,获取三个所述微动开关闭合的时间差以及每两个相邻的所述微动开关之间的距离确定减速距离,获取所述取餐平台按照所述减速距离进行减速时,所述取餐平台中电机的第二实际行走步数,以作为所述取餐平台对应的行走步数;
30、若所述当前速度等于预设速度最大值,获取三个所述微动开关闭合的时间差以及每两个相邻的所述微动开关之间的距离确定减速距离,获取所述取餐平台按照原始减速距离与所述减速距离的差值进行减速时,所述取餐平台中电机的第三实际行走步数,以作为所述取餐平台对应的行走步数。
31、第二方面,本申请提供了一种货道位置确定装置,包括:
32、第一确定模块,用于针对取餐柜中的每个目标货道,确定取餐平台是否能够将测试物品放入目标货道或者从所述目标货道取出;
33、第一获取模块,用于若所述取餐平台无法将所述测试物品放入目标货道或者从所述目标货道取出,获取所述目标货道的货道信息;
34、第二获取模块,用于获取所述取餐平台从第一位置移动至与所述货道信息对应的限位工装处的移动距离;
35、第二确定模块,用于基于所述第一位置及所述移动距离确定所述目标货道的目标位置,以用于货道位置调整。
36、第三方面,本申请提供了一种电子设备,包括处理器、通信接口、存储器和通信总线,其中,处理器,通信接口,存储器通过通信总线完成相互间的通信;
37、存储器,用于存放计算机程序;
38、处理器,用于执行存储器上所存放的程序时,实现第一方面任一所述的货道位置确定方法。
39、第四方面,本申请提供了一种计算机可读存储介质,所述计算机可读存储介质上存储有货道位置确定方法的程序,所述货道位置确定方法的程序被处理器执行时实现第一方面任一所述的货道位置确定方法的步骤。
40、本申请实施例提供的上述技术方案与现有技术相比具有如下优点:
41、本申请实施例通过针对每个目标货道,确定取餐平台是否能够将测试物品放入目标货道或者从所述目标货道取出,以确定是否存在任一目标货道的位置异常,在取餐平台无法将所述测试物品放入目标货道或者从所述目标货道取出时,表明该目标货道的位置异常,进一步获取所述取餐平台从第一位置移动至与所述货道信息对应的限位工装处的移动距离,进而自动测量得到目标货道的准确的目标位置,以用于货道位置调整,避免人工手动测量引入的误差,提高货道位置确定的准确度,缩短货道位置确定的时间,提高货道位置确定的效率。
技术特征:1.一种货道位置确定方法,其特征在于,包括:
2.根据权利要求1所述的货道位置确定方法,其特征在于,确定取餐平台是否能够将测试物品放入目标货道,包括:
3.根据权利要求1所述的货道位置确定方法,其特征在于,确定取餐平台是否能够将所述测试物品从所述目标货道取出,包括:
4.根据权利要求1所述的货道位置确定方法,其特征在于,获取所述取餐平台从第一位置移动至与所述货道信息对应的限位工装处的移动距离,包括:
5.根据权利要求4所述的货道位置确定方法,其特征在于,基于预设数量个所述行走步数确定所述移动距离,包括:
6.根据权利要求4所述的货道位置确定方法,其特征在于,获取所述取餐平台对应的行走步数,包括:
7.根据权利要求6所述的货道位置确定方法,其特征在于,获取所述取餐平台对应的行走步数,还包括:
8.一种货道位置确定装置,其特征在于,包括:
9.一种电子设备,其特征在于,包括处理器、通信接口、存储器和通信总线,其中,处理器,通信接口,存储器通过通信总线完成相互间的通信;
10.一种计算机可读存储介质,其特征在于,所述计算机可读存储介质上存储有货道位置确定方法的程序,所述货道位置确定方法的程序被处理器执行时实现权利要求1-7任一所述的货道位置确定方法的步骤。
技术总结本发明涉及一种货道位置确定方法、装置、电子设备及存储介质,其中货道位置确定方法包括:针对取餐柜中的每个目标货道,确定取餐平台是否能够将测试物品放入目标货道或者从目标货道取出;若取餐平台无法将测试物品放入目标货道或者从目标货道取出,获取目标货道的货道信息;获取取餐平台从第一位置移动至与货道信息对应的限位工装处的移动距离;基于第一位置及移动距离确定目标货道的目标位置,以用于货道位置调整。本申请实施例可以避免人工手动测量引入的误差,提高货道位置确定的准确度,缩短货道位置确定的时间,提高货道位置确定的效率。技术研发人员:张学雨,明开云,杨思佳,甘鑫濠,董亚飞,劳加鑫受保护的技术使用者:珠海格力电器股份有限公司技术研发日:技术公布日:2024/6/5本文地址:https://www.jishuxx.com/zhuanli/20240731/192327.html
版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容, 请发送邮件至 YYfuon@163.com 举报,一经查实,本站将立刻删除。